Basic information Supplier

1609964-33-1(1-iminothietane 1-oxide(WXC08922))

Basic information Supplier
1609964-33-1 Basic informationMore

Browse by Nationality 1609964-33-1 Suppliers >China suppliers

Recommend You Select Member Companies